In the early days of home video and television, "behind-the-scenes" content was largely controlled by the studios. These short films were designed to generate excitement for upcoming releases. They showcased happy sets, brilliant directors, and charismatic stars, carefully omitting any creative friction or financial disputes. The Rise of Raw Cinema Verité
As independent filmmaking grew, directors began gaining unprecedented, unfiltered access to production chaos. Documentaries like Hearts of Darkness: A Filmmaker's Apocalypse (1991), which chronicled the disastrous production of Apocalypse Now , changed the genre forever. It proved that the struggle to create art was often more dramatic than the art itself. The Modern Streaming Boom The Sparks Brothers (2021) or The Defiant Ones

Beyond the individuals, the genre excels at detailing the mechanics of the industry itself. Documentaries like Side by Side (exploring the shift from film to digital) or 20 Feet from Stardom (focusing on backup singers) highlight the "invisible" workers who sustain the ecosystem. These films serve as a masterclass for aspiring creators and a wake-up call for consumers, shifting the focus from the faces on the poster to the technicians, writers, and artists who endure grueling conditions to create the media we consume.
